But I even more greatly admire his \u003ci\u003eWild Gratitude\u003c\/i\u003e as a general collection, and I am convinced that the best poems here are unsurpassed in our time.\"\u003cbr\u003e --Robert Penn Warren\u003ch3\u003eAuthor Biography\u003c\/h3\u003e\u003cp\u003eEdward Hirsch has published five previous books of poems: \u003ci\u003eFor the Sleepwalkers \u003c\/i\u003e(1981), \u003ci\u003eWild Gratitude \u003c\/i\u003e(1986), which won the National Book Critics Circle Award, \u003ci\u003eThe Night Parade \u003c\/i\u003e(1989), \u003ci\u003eEarthly Measures \u003c\/i\u003e(1994), and \u003ci\u003eOn Love\u003c\/i\u003e(1998). He has also written three prose books, including \u003ci\u003eHow to Read a Poem and Fall in Love with Poetry \u003c\/i\u003e(1999), a national best-seller, and \u003ci\u003eThe Demon and the Angel: Searching for the Source of Artistic Inspiration \u003c\/i\u003e(2002). A frequent contributor to the leading magazines and periodicals, including \u003ci\u003eThe New Yorker, DoubleTake, \u003c\/i\u003eand \u003ci\u003eAmerican Poetry Review, \u003c\/i\u003ehe also writes the Poet's Choice column for the \u003ci\u003eWashington Post Book World.\u003c\/i\u003e He has received the Prix de Rome, a Guggenheim Fellowship, an American Academy of Arts and Letters Award for Literature, and a MacArthur Fellowship. A professor in the Creative Writing Program at the University of Houston for seventeen years, he is now President of the John Simon Guggenheim Memorial Foundation.\u003c\/p\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eNumber of Pages:\u003c\/strong\u003e 96\u003c\/div\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eDimensions:\u003c\/strong\u003e 0.3 x 8.4 x 5.94 IN\u003c\/div\u003e\n            \u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ePublication Date:\u003c\/strong\u003e March 18, 2003\u003c\/div\u003e\n            ","brand":"BooksCloud","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47353032704249,"sku":"9780375710124","price":22.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0789\/2782\/3097\/files\/RsxHKbIkCQ9780375710124_b57a218c-ef50-4cfe-bf88-8110d19f3bd0.webp?v=1769816054","url":"https:\/\/bookscloud.io\/products\/wild-gratitude-paperback-1","provider":"BooksCloud Book Dropshipping","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
